The Fundamentals of Ice Fishing Simulation
At its core, an ice fishing game aims to realistically replicate the core elements of the physical activity. Players typically begin by selecting a lake or fishing location, each with its own unique characteristics, such as water depth, fish species, and underwater terrain. Strategic site selection is paramount; experienced anglers understand the importance of identifying areas where fish are likely to congregate, based on factors like structure, temperature gradients, and available forage. The game usually simulates the critical task of drilling through the ice, factoring in ice thickness and the effectiveness of the auger. Modern ice fishing games usually incorporate realistic physics to portray the tension between the player and the fish, ensuring an immersive experience.

Bait and Lure Selection
Choosing the right bait or lure can dramatically increase your success rate in an ice fishing game. Each fish species has preferences, and the game will often provide hints or clues about what’s working best. Some fish are attracted to bright, flashy lures, while others prefer live bait such as minnows or worms. The game sometimes simulates the impact of water clarity and depth on lure effectiveness, requiring players to adapt their choices accordingly. Understanding the feeding habits of different species and experimenting with various options is a key strategy for consistently landing fish.

Fish Finder Technology
Modern ice fishing heavily relies on fish finder technology, and these games often faithfully replicate its functionality. A fish finder uses sonar to detect fish and underwater structures, providing anglers with valuable information about the lake bottom and fish location. Players can scan different areas of the lake to identify promising fishing spots, locate schools of fish, and determine the depth at which they are holding. Upgrading to more advanced fish finders in the game can reveal even more detail, such as fish size and species, allowing players to make informed decisions about their fishing strategy.
